×

Filtering suggested queries on online social networks

  • US 10,108,676 B2
  • Filed: 12/14/2016
  • Issued: 10/23/2018
  • Est. Priority Date: 05/08/2013
  • Status: Active Grant
First Claim
Patent Images

1. A method comprising, by a computing device:

  • receiving, from a client device of a first user, a text string comprising one or more characters inputted by the first user;

    generating a set of suggested queries based on the text string, each suggested query in the set being based on a string generated by a grammar of a grammar model and comprising the text string of the query and one or more tokens inserted by the grammar model corresponding to one or more terms, respectively;

    calculating, for each suggested query in the set, a quality score based on an insertion cost of the one or more tokens of the suggested query inserted by the grammar model;

    filtering the set to remove one or more suggested queries from the set based on the respective quality scores of the suggested queries; and

    sending, to the client device, one or more of the suggested queries from the post-filtered set for presentation to the first user.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×